Mission
Creating and sharing the tools and technologies to sustainably restore coral reefs worldwide
About
SECORE International, Inc. is a leading conservation organization for the restoration of coral reefs. With sound science as the basis of our work, findings and developed methods are translated by engineers into innovative techniques and tools to implement reef restoration at much larger scales than currently possible―which is urgently needed, regarding the dire situation of coral reefs worldwide.
We have established a global network of scientists, public aquarium professionals as well as local authorities, partners and stakeholders. We share our knowledge in training events and workshops, and mentor our partners for implementing new techniques on-site.
Our focus is to work with breeding corals, enabling us to get huge numbers of coral babies by collecting coral germ cells during natural spawning events on the reef, while supporting the corals' genetic diversity and consequently promoting reef resilience at the same time. We develop tools to raise corals without the need for sophisticated land-based facilities and to bring them back to the wild in more efficient ways. We are dedicated to giving coral reefs a fighting chance for the future!
